Health systems
need to accommodate community perceptions and roles
As noted earlier, these civil
inputs do not substitute for the core health sector responsibilities
of the state, and depend on a platform of relevant, accessible
health inputs and services. There are also some challenges for
health systems in moving from 'health sector supply' to 'civil
society demand' driven health programmes. Compromise and flexibility
is needed. Health systems need to accommodate and work with community
perceptions that may not be shared by health workers, to take
the time to develop shared perceptions. This may demand new skills
of health personnel.
